Mitch Garver on Minnesota's bench for Thursday matinee
Minnesota Twins catcher Mitch Garver is not in the lineup for Thursday afternoon's series finale against right-hander Jordan Lyles and the Texas Rangers.
Ben Rortverdt will make the start at catcher in place of Garver and bat ninth.
Per numberFire's MLB Heat Map, the Twins have the second-highest implied total (4.8 runs) out of the 16 teams playing Thursday. Lyles is allowing 2.9 home runs per nine innings with a 14.6 percent strikeout rate against right-handed hitters since the start of last season.
